This high-rise condo in the Tidewater Beach Resort sits directly on the sugar-white sands of Panama City Beach, offering great views of the Gulf of Mexico from both inside and outside on the balcony. Here on the luxurious west side of town, you'll be just three-quarters of a mile from Pier Park, a renowned outdoor complex that's home to 124 stores and restaurants including Margaritaville, Target, Walmart, Longhorn Steakhouse, Dusty’s Oyster Bar, etc. Take a stroll or fish out on the 1500-foot Russell-Fields Pier. Jump on the supersized Skywheel, or take a sunset helicopter ride. For family-friendly fun, check out the slides at Shipwreck Island Waterpark, just four miles from your front door. Be sure to sample local restaurants to get the complete Panama City Beach vacation package.
Spend your days lounging on the 600-foot private beach (with seasonal chair/umbrella service included), swimming in two outdoor pools with hot tubs, the heated indoor pool, or Roman Spa indoor hot tub, and enjoying the use of a theater, a game room, and a huge 4,300-square-foot fitness center overlooking the beach, with a steam room and sauna. You'll be just a few steps from a Starbucks and Waves Bar & Grill, both of which are on the resort grounds. Pick up delicious frozen drinks at the seasonal poolside Tiki bar at the east pool!

The condo was beautiful and very clean. My major complaint is the time it took to get an elevator. There were 7 total elevators on the premises and 2 of them were down for maintenance during our stay. We stayed on the 23rd floor and traveled with a toddler which made taking the steps near impossible. Each time we took the elevator, it was so crowded due to people cramming in knowing it would take awhile to catch the next one. Other than the elevator issue (which made leaving the condo kind of dreadful) everything else at the resort was clean.
